Pudong
Located on the eastern bank of the Huangpu River, Pudong is the most rapidly developing part of Shanghai. Only 10 years ago, Pudong was mainly marshland and paddy fields, in 1990 however, Pudong was named a Special Economic Zone and this sparked billions of dollars of investment and transformed the area into a major business and financial center.
Today Pudong represents modernity and economic growth - the tallest tower in Asia, the Oriental Pearl TV Tower can be found here as well as Asia's longest bridges and Asia's largest shopping mall the Nextage Department Store.
